Ensuring Secure and Lasting Attachment

Many modern holiday lighting solutions rely on adhesive clips, suction cups, or other non-invasive fasteners to protect your home’s exterior. For these attachments to perform effectively and withstand Central Texas weather conditions, they require a clean, smooth surface. Attempting to adhere clips to a dirty, dusty, or algae-covered surface significantly increases the risk of them failing, leading to sagging lights, dislodged decorations, or even damage to your property. Professional pressure washing thoroughly removes these surface contaminants, creating an optimal bonding surface that ensures your lights remain securely in place throughout the entire holiday season [5].

Protecting Your Home from Long-Term Damage

Beyond aesthetics and attachment, a clean exterior protects your home from potential damage. Leaving accumulated dirt and organic growth on surfaces, especially during the wetter winter months, can lead to persistent staining and even structural degradation. Moisture trapped by grime can foster mold and mildew, which can eat away at paint, siding, and even mortar. Furthermore, the heat generated by some holiday lights can effectively bake dirt and grime into the surface, making it much harder to clean later. A pre-holiday pressure wash mitigates these risks, safeguarding your home’s exterior finish and preserving its value.

Eliminating Slippery Hazards

One of the most significant safety benefits of pressure washing is the removal of slippery organic growths. Algae, moss, and mildew thrive in the damp, shaded areas common on walkways, driveways, patios, and even roofs. These growths create treacherous, slick surfaces that can lead to severe slip-and-fall accidents, especially when carrying heavy boxes of decorations or ascending ladders. A professional pressure wash effectively eradicates these hazards, providing a much safer environment for anyone involved in the holiday decorating process [5].

Expertise and Efficiency Combined

Professional pressure washing technicians possess the specialized knowledge to safely and effectively clean various exterior surfaces. They know when to use high pressure (for durable surfaces like concrete) and when to utilize gentle soft washing techniques (for delicate siding, stucco, or roofing). This expertise ensures a deep clean without causing damage. Similarly, professional holiday light installers are adept at designing custom lighting plans that complement your home’s architecture, safely navigating challenging rooflines, and ensuring a flawless, aesthetically pleasing display. The synergy of these services guarantees superior results and saves you invaluable time and effort.

A Step-by-Step Guide to Preparing Your Georgetown Home for the Holidays

To ensure your Georgetown home is impeccably prepared for a dazzling and safe holiday season, consider the following steps:

Step 1: Schedule Professional Pressure Washing

Initiate the process by scheduling a professional pressure washing service well in advance of your desired decorating date. This allows sufficient time for your home’s exterior to dry completely. Ensure the service encompasses:

  • House Washing: Gentle soft washing of all siding, brick, or stucco to remove dirt, algae, pollen, and cobwebs.
  • Roof Cleaning: Eradication of black streaks, moss, and debris from rooflines where lights will be affixed.
  • Gutter Cleaning: Thorough clearing of leaves and other obstructions to ensure optimal water drainage.
  • Surface Cleaning: Pressure washing of all walkways, driveways, and patios to eliminate slippery organic growths and enhance safety.

Step 2: Conduct a Thorough Exterior Inspection

Once your home is clean and dry, perform a detailed inspection of its exterior. Look for any areas of peeling paint, loose siding, damaged trim, or compromised electrical outlets that may require repair before light installation. A clean surface facilitates the easy identification of these potential issues, allowing for timely rectifications.

Step 3: Plan Your Holiday Lighting Design

Whether you opt for professional installation or a DIY approach, dedicate time to meticulously plan your lighting design. Consider the architectural features you wish to accentuate, such as roof peaks, windows, archways, and prominent landscaping elements. Accurately measure the areas to ensure you acquire the correct lengths and quantities of lighting.

Step 4: Implement Safe Installation Practices

If undertaking the light installation yourself, prioritize safety above all else. Utilize a sturdy, properly secured ladder on level ground, ideally with a helper to spot you. Avoid working in adverse weather conditions such as rain, strong winds, or icy temperatures. Employ appropriate clips and fasteners specifically designed for your exterior surfaces, leveraging the clean, secure attachment points provided by the pre-installation pressure wash.
